My Husband Cheat, I Leave Him In Debt

Just twenty days into postpartum recovery, she uncovers a devastating betrayal. While she struggled through sleepless nights with their newborn, her husband Zack was having an affair with her best friend. Worse, the child she endured three rounds of IVF to bear is not biologically hers. When Zack begs to borrow her family's massive demolition compensation, she readily agrees. Before her recovery ends, she will reclaim her life and ensure her unfaithful husband is left with nothing but crushing debt.
